ice machine for cold chain logistics
An ice machine plays an important role in cold chain logistics by helping maintain the low temperatures required for transporting and storing temperature-sensitive goods. In industries such as food distribution, seafood processing, agriculture, pharmaceuticals, and medical supply transport, temperature control is essential. If products are exposed to heat for too long, their quality, freshness, and safety can be compromised. An ice machine provides a reliable source of ice that supports stable cooling throughout the supply chain.One of the main advantages of an ice machine in cold chain logistics is its ability to produce ice on demand. This reduces the need to purchase, store, and transport ice from external suppliers. Having an internal ice-making system can improve efficiency and lower operational risks. When ice is available on site, workers can quickly use it to pre-cool products, fill insulated containers, or support refrigerated transport systems. This is especially useful when handling highly perishable items that require immediate cooling after harvest or production.Ice machines also help maintain product quality during loading, transit, and temporary storage. For example, fresh fish, meat, dairy products, fruits, and vegetables can be packed with ice to slow down spoilage and preserve texture, flavor, and appearance. In logistics operations, ice is often used in combination with insulated boxes, cold rooms, and refrigerated vehicles. This layered approach to temperature management increases the overall reliability of the cold chain.Another benefit is flexibility. Different logistics operations may need different forms of ice, such as flake ice, cube ice, tube ice, or block ice. Flake ice is often preferred for delicate products because it cools quickly and conforms easily around items. Cube or tube ice may be used for more general cooling needs or longer storage periods. A suitable ice machine can be selected based on the type of goods being transported and the specific temperature requirements.Energy efficiency and hygiene are also important factors. Modern ice machines are designed to operate efficiently while producing clean, safe ice. This is critical in food and medical logistics, where contamination must be avoided. Regular cleaning and maintenance help ensure consistent ice quality and reliable machine performance. In cold chain systems, equipment downtime can lead to serious losses, so durability and ease of maintenance are valuable features.In addition, ice machines support emergency cooling needs. If there is a temporary failure in refrigeration equipment or a delay in transport, ice can provide a backup cooling solution that protects goods from temperature damage. This makes the ice machine an important part of risk management in cold chain logistics.Overall, an ice machine is more than just a cooling device. It is a practical and essential tool that supports product safety, reduces waste, improves operational efficiency, and helps maintain the integrity of the cold chain from origin to destination.
